Foreign Volunteers in China Step Up During COVID-19 🦸♂️❤️

In the bustling city of Suzhou, over 1,800 foreign residents swapped their daily routines for volunteer vests during recent COVID-19 outbreaks, proving kindness knows no borders 🌍. From delivering groceries to cheering up neighbors in self-isolation, their efforts became a lifeline for communities.

Meet Jeffrey and Bethany Sootheran, an American couple who organized food drops for quarantined families. 'It felt like being part of a global family,' Bethany shared. Meanwhile, Park Jung-min from South Korea used bilingual skills to bridge communication gaps. 'We’re all in this together,' Park said, echoing the spirit of cross-cultural solidarity.
